SREBP在代谢功能障碍相关脂肪性肝病的作用及靶向干预
The role of sterol regulatory element-binding proteins in metabolic dysfunction-associated steatotic liver disease and targeted interventions

Abstract
Metabolic dysfunction-associated steatotic liver disease(MASLD)represents a global health issue characterized by excessive hepatic lipid accumulation,insulin resistance,and oxidative stress.Sterol regulatory element-binding proteins(SREBP),particularly SREBP-1c and SREBP-2,are key transcriptional regulators of lipid synthesis and cholesterol metabolism.Growing evidence indicates that SREBPs play a central role in MASLD pathogenesis by modulating lipogenesis,interacting with insulin signaling,and regulating endoplasmic reticulum and oxidative stress.This review explores the role of SREBPs in MASLD pathogenesis,along with related influencing factors and therapeutic strategies,providing valuable insights for a deeper understanding of the disease mechanisms and for the development of novel SREBP-targeted treatments.关键词
